1. Install "ypbind-mt" package

In this section, we are going to explain the necessary steps to install ypbind-mt on Debian 11 (Bullseye)

$ sudo apt update $ sudo apt install ypbind-mt

2. Uninstall "ypbind-mt" package

This guide let you learn how to uninstall ypbind-mt on Debian 11 (Bullseye):

$ sudo apt remove ypbind-mt $ sudo apt autoclean && sudo apt autoremove
